Python Graph Library В Telegram

Python Graph Library В Telegram


Python Graph Library В Telegram
Переходите в наш Telegram канал!
👇👇👇👇👇👇👇

👉 https://t.me/k3VdMJGSO8BPR04IRu

👉 https://t.me/k3VdMJGSO8BPR04IRu

👉 https://t.me/k3VdMJGSO8BPR04IRu

👉 https://t.me/k3VdMJGSO8BPR04IRu

👉 https://t.me/k3VdMJGSO8BPR04IRu

Заголовок: Python Graph Library в Telegram: Создание графиков с помощью бота

Введение

Python Graph Library (Pyplot) - это мощная библиотека, которая позволяет создавать графики с помощью Python. Эта статья расскажет, как использовать Pyplot в Telegram для создания и отправки графиков через бота.

Настройка бота

Для начала, необходимо настроить бота в Telegram. Для этого можно использовать библиотеку python-telegram-bot.

1. Установите библиотеку:

```
pip install python-telegram-bot
```

2. Создайте файл bot.py и импортируйте необходимые библиотеки:

```python
from telegram import Update
from telegram.ext import Updater, CommandHandler, CallbackContext
import matplotlib.pyplot as plt
import io
```

3. Создайте функцию для обработки команды /start:

```python
def start(update: Update, context: CallbackContext) -> None:
update.message.reply_text('Нажмите /plot для создания графика')

def plot(update: Update, context: CallbackContext) -> None:
# Здесь будет код для создания графика

updater = Updater("TOKEN", use_context=True)
dp = updater.dispatcher

dp.add_handler(CommandHandler("start", start))
dp.add_handler(CommandHandler("plot", plot))

updater.start_polling()
updater.idle()
```

Замените "TOKEN" на токен своего бота.

Создание графиков

Создайте функцию plot(), где будет код для создания графика с помощью Pyplot.

```python
def plot(update: Update, context: CallbackContext) -> None:
x = [1, 2, 3, 4, 5]
y = [2, 3, 5, 7, 11]

plt.plot(x, y)
plt.title('График')
plt.xlabel('X-axis')
plt.ylabel('Y-axis')

# Сохраняем график в буфер
buf = io.BytesIO()
plt.savefig(buf, format='png')
buf.seek(0)

# Отправляем график боту и сохраняем его в сообщении
context.bot.send_photo(chat_id=update.effective_chat.id, photo=buf)
```

Замените x и y на собственные данные для графика.

Запуск бота

Запустите файл bot.py и отправьте команду /start боту. Потом отправьте команду /plot, и бот отправит вам созданный график.

Итог

Получили рабочий бот, который создает графики с помощью Pyplot и отправляет их в Telegram. Это полезно для визуализации данных в реальном времени, например, для мониторинга показателей в системе.

Дополнительные ресурсы

* [Python Graph Library (Matplotlib) Документация](https://matplotlib.org/stable/contents.html)
* [python-telegram-bot Документация](https://python-telegram-bot.readthedocs.io/en/latest/)
* [Python Telegram Bot API](https://core.telegram.org/bots)
* [Создание графиков с помощью Matplotlib](https://realpython.com/matplotlib-tutorial/)
* [Автоматическое обновление графика в Telegram](https://www.youtube.com/watch?v=xgkOqy6-jYw)

Canon Eos 750D В Telegram

Mila Solana Hd Porn В Telegram

Eos Ae 4.1 В Telegram

Как Мне Быть Prod Xr Эвсэ Floki В Telegram

Smoothie Maker Купить В Telegram

Как Мне Быть Prod Xr Эвсэ Floki В Telegram

Report Page